Blue Ribbon Sushi Bar and Grill at the Cosmopolitan is the Vegas version of the famed East Coast locations. Offering an eclectic variety of sushi and Japanese influenced cuisine, Blue Ribbon Sushi Bar and Grill is open seven days a week for dinner and late night dining only. The expansive menu includes a vast selection of sushi, sashimi, and sunomono from Hamachi to Unagi, as well as various Atlantic and Pacific Ocean fish. Aside from the seafood options, Blue Ribbon Sushi Bar and Grill features Wagyu beef entrees like the Waygu Filet, in addition to poultry, chops, and steak options.

Hamada of Japan offers traditional Japanese cuisine at its three locations in Las Vegas. The extensive menu includes sushi, teppan-grilled meats, perfect Kobe beef, and even unusual dishes like Ika Natto. Hamada features native kimono-clad servers, traditional music played on a shamisen, sushi chefs with lightning-fast hands, and teppan chefs with lightning-fast knives. Whether trying sushi for the first time, or expanding horizons with donburi, you’ll find traditional Japanese dining at Hamada of Japan.
